From Hyderabad Classrooms to IIT Campuses — Resonance Students Make It Big in JEE Advanced 2026

Posted on June 5, 2026 By

Resonance Junior Colleges has yet again created an impressive success record.

Hyderabad (Telangana) [India], June 4: With the JEE Advanced 2026 results declared on June 01, 2026, Resonance Junior Colleges has yet again created an impressive success record. Every Resonance Campus has made its mark by scoring exceptionally high, showcasing exceptional academic performance. 

17 students have scored under 1000 ranks, an impressive achievement, and it stands as a testament. The result complements the institute’s activities, including a results-oriented academic approach, experienced faculty, practice sessions, and unwavering mentoring.

 Overall JEE Advanced 2026 Result Highlights:

  • 17 students secured ranks below 1000 across Open and other categories.
  • Over 185 students are expected to secure admission into prestigious IITs across India.
  • Every Resonance Hyderabad campus has contributed successful candidates to the IIT list this year.
